USEA Podcast #280: Top Tip from Top Grooms #2

By USEA

We're back this week on the USEA Official Podcast with another episode of "Top Tips from Top Grooms!" Nicole is joined by eventing groom extraordinaires Alex Van Tuyll, Emma Ford, and USEA President Max Corcoran to share some more expert tips on horse grooming and horse care.

  • Tips for grooming sensitive-skinned horses like Thoroughbreds?
  • How do you treat horses with perpetually terrible skin that already have an A+ diet?
  • Do you ever use a fake tail? If so, how often?
  • How do you do perfect braids with a thick mane and using rubber bands instead of sewing?
  • On the flip side, how can you help your horse's mane grow back after the winter rubbing season?
  • Top tips for studs?
  • How do you keep your gray horse clean and sparkling?
  • Favorite tips for impressive quarter marks?
  • Handy hints for grooming at a five-star? Any differences from grooming at a four-star?
  • Stable wrapping/bandaging - how not to mess it up?
  • To wrap up the episode, Nicole asks Corcoran, Ford, and Van Tuyll to each share their "pet hate" and their must-have tool or product.

From the Democratic Republic of the Congo to Cross-Country: Miriam Keefer’s Eventing Journey

At last fall's Full Moon Farm Horse Trials, 16-year-old Miriam Keefer guided her horse, Micky, over the final cross-country jump with quiet determination and a flash of joy. It was her first recognized event at the Novice level, and she placed second out of 16 competitors—qualifying her for both the USEA American Eventing Championships presented by Nutrena Feeds and a long-format three-day event.

Canter and Lordships Graffalo are Back on Top at MARS Badminton Horse Trials

Ros Canter and Lordships Graffalo were pure class in the final, tense moments of the MARS Badminton Horse Trials, jumping faultlessly to regain the title they won two years ago by just 1 penalty.
